How to go about cutting the toes of your Valo skates to make more room to A. fit a smaller size, B. fit the correct size. C. Fit an aftermarket liner.
Edit by Ivan Narez featuring Ivan Narez and Victor Arias.
For the last few months toe cuts have been the latest craze. It seems that it’s every rollerbladers dream to fit into a size 3 skate, and while that vivid wet dream of having the skates off of barbie’s feet may be distant to some, others are getting closer to it by snapping the toes off of their skates.
For lack of a better example (but probably the best example) we will be using the Valo AB.1 available here. This procedure can be done on all Valo models and come similarly done on ALL nimh skates.

You can do this on any skate that has an over boot. Models that I can think of off the top of my head include some USD Grycon skates, Some of the older Cults, heck you might even be able to do it on some RB’s even though I don’t think there is a whole lot to deal with up there anyways.

DONE WRONG!!!!!
The cut should bee farther back, a few mm below the first lace hole. There should be no bridge. If you do it correctly the skate will open more to relieve pain and pressure on the bunion.

Thanks travis. I personally don’t cut the bridge on my toes but victor actually does. I felt like it made it a bit floppier than I wanted it so I decided to keep it in. I suppose we should have mentioned that you could also cut to remove the bridge but it was super last second decision to make it so we kind of just free styled everything.
